For the first time, Canada’s intelligence agency is briefing individual parliamentarians who could be targeted by the clandestine influence operations conducted by China and other authoritarian regimes. John Townsend, a spokesperson for the Canadian Security Intelligence Service (CSIS), told The Globe and Mail that the agency is increasingly alarmed by efforts by Beijing and its agents to cozy up with elected Canadian officials in order to gain influence over parliamentary and government policies. “CSIS actively investigates threats that are carried out in a clandestine or deceptive manner or involve a threat to any person,” Townsend said regarding the briefings. “CSIS delivers these briefings in order to promote awareness of foreign interference and the actions of other hostile actors and to strengthen individual security practices and protect Canadians and their interests.” Townsend did not reveal who CSIS has briefed, though the Globe reported MPs and senators from all major parties were …
